Hey Priva,

Quick heads-up before Friday's DR drill for the Inkmill markdown pipeline: we'll restore the renderer config from the cold backup, so you'll need the escrow credentials handy. Grab a coffee first — the restore takes a while. For the sealed vault copy, the recovery passphrase is below.

recovery phrase for kahop-kahap: istys-novdor-joreth-silir-eliys

Canary gating in Driftgate is pretty simple once you see it: every deploy to the Pellworth cluster starts at 5% traffic and only promotes if error rate stays under 0.4% for ten minutes. The gate checker polls the Lumenrail metrics service directly, so don't be surprised if promotions stall when Lumenrail is slow. If you need to override a stuck gate, call the admin endpoint with the key below.

service key, kafof-faweg: kto2_2y

# Release notes for .env — Quillhollow GraphQL service
# This build ships the N+1 fix for the orders resolver: nested
# lineItems now batch through the new Loaderbank dataloader
# instead of issuing one query per row. Verify p95 on the
# orders query drops below 120ms before promoting to prod.
# Loaderbank's batch cache is enabled by default; no flag
# needed. The dataloader authenticates to the cache tier with
# a service credential. The next line sets that credential.

secret setting of tajof-bahif: COURIER_KEY3=65d

FINANCE REVIEW SUMMARY — PILOT CHURN

Churn in the Larkspur pilot exceeded forecast, concentrated among small accounts onboarded in the first wave. Revenue impact is modest; acquisition spend on the cohort is written off. Retention fixes ship next cycle. Margin on remaining pilot accounts holds above plan. The board should read the confidential note below before the pilot go/no-go decision.

board note of kawig-tahog: Ulairax Works is in early talks to buy Noriusix Works for about $31.4 million. The Pelmir launch date is April 2, and nothing goes to the press before then.

## Env vars: blue-green for the billing worker

Heads up: Driftbill's blue and green stacks share a queue but not credentials. When you flip traffic, the idle color still needs its own signing secret or retries go to a black hole.

In the target color's `.env`, right after `COLOR=green`, add this line:

vault entry, fadup-tagag: RELAY_SECRET8=2fd92179